The Mechanism Research Of Scoparone Inhibits Inflammatory Response And Alleviates Hepatic Fibrosis By Regulating TLR-4/NF-?B Signal Pathway

Objects:To investigate the anti-hepatic fibrosis effect of Scoparone?SCO?in vitro and in vivo,and the role of SCO on TLR-4/NF-?B signaling pathway in inhibiting progress of hepatic fibrosis was discussed.Aim to find a effective targets and ideas for the treatment of liver fibrosis.Methods:CCl4 and transforming growth factor-?1?TGF-?1?were used to successfully establish hepatic fibrotic models in rat and hepatic stellate cell-T6?HSC-T6?.In vivo experiments,60 male SD rats were selected and divided into 6 groups,named normal group,model group,colchicine group?0.12mg/kg?,SCO high,medium and low dose groups?200,100,50 mg/kg?.HE staining was observed to evaluate the damage degree of liver fibrosis,The enzymes activity level of ALT,AST,ALP,?-GT,SOD,GSH-Px in rat serum were detected by biochemical method;TBIL and MDA in serum were detected by microplate method;Serum collagen deposition factor of HA?LN?PC-III and IV-C were detected by Enzyme-linked immune sorbent assay?ELISA?;ELISA assays were used to calculate the contents of TNF-??IL-6 and IL-1?in serum;The expression of TLR-4/NF-?B pathway related protein were dected by Western Blot and Q-PCR.In vitro experiments,HSC-T6 cells were divided into Control group,Model group?10 ng/m L?and SCO high,medium and low dose groups?80,60,40?M?,Immunofluorescence experiments were used to observe the expression of?-SMA and NF-?B protein after HSC-T6 was induced by TGF-?1;Woung-healing were used to detect cell migration;The levels of TLR-4/NF-?B pathway in HSC-T6 cells were dected by using Western Blot and Q-PCR.Results:?1?SCO had a protective effect on hepatic fibrosis rats induced by CCl4.The protective effect was best,when the concentration was 200 mg/kg.?2?SCO can reduce the expression of TLR-4,My D88,p-NF-?B protein on TLR-4/NF-?B pathway in liver fibrosis rats,and significantly reduce the downstream factors TNF-?,IL-6,IL-1?contents.?3?SCO inhibited the proliferation of HSC-T6 cells activated by TGF-?1,and its IC50 is 60.12?M.?4?SCO can reduce the expression of TLR-4,My D88,p-NF-?B protein on TLR-4/NF-?B pathway HSC-T6 cells,and significantly decrease the downstream factors TNF-?,IL-6,IL-1?contents.?5?After SCO inhibited the TLR-4/NF-?B pathway in vitro and in vivo,the expression of?-SMA and TGF-?1 in liver fibrosis-related proteins were significantly reduced.Conclusions:SCO can block the TLR-4/NF-?B pathway in vitro and in vivo to exert anti-fibrotic effects.
